Stiff gears after a while
Hello all,
New to the forums and apologies if this has been asked (couldn't find a topic through search). At the start of the day, my car is fine to drive but the longer it's driven the more difficult it gets to change gears - especially into 2nd and 3rd. Everything else seems fine. I've found that if it's revved higher than normal (3-4000rpm) for local driving that the gears get progressively worse quicker. Hope someone can help as I can imagine the Toyota dealers not sorting something like this out cheaply!!! Thanks in advance... |
